CORRECTION to Enid on the Move Story
Posted Date: 7/2/2012 3:00 PM
ENID, OK (June 29, 2012) - In the current Enid on the Move (page 12), there is a list of items that the Recycle Center is supposed to take from citizens. However, they do not take ALL of those items, though they may have in the past.

The Recycle Center take only types 1 & 2 plastic, cardboard, paper, aluminum and tin cans, and at this time they are also taking car tires that originate from residential properties (no commercial). Glass can be disposed of in the trash due to its inability for recycling. Many recycle centers do not recycle glass due to freight costs and number of glass manufacturing companies. Oil, appliances and paint can be dropped off at the landfill gate and most of it is recycled (just not through the recycling center).

The City of Enid apologies for any inconvenience this mistake may have caused citizens.
